The activities of the ROSE School are focused on research and advanced training in the field of seismic risk reduction. They encompass the fields of structural and geotechnical engineering, structural dynamics, engineering seismology, probability and statistics, advanced numerical analysis and state-of-the-art experimental testing techniques.
In terms of advanced training, the ROSE School foresees a set of training and research programmes jointly awarded by the University of Pavia and the University School of Advanced Studies IUSS Pavia. This refers specifically to the ROSE doctoral programme in Earthquake Engineering, the ROSE Master’s in Earthquake Engineering, a second-level Master’s degree (formally known as Post-Master’s Vocational Programme), and the ROSE Graduate degree in Civil Engineering for Mitigation of Risk from Natural Hazards, a first-level Master’s degree, all of which are jointly offered by the University of Pavia and IUSS Pavia.
